3:340
Volume 3: Instruction Formats
4.4.4.1
Set FR
4.4.4.2
Get FR
4.4.5
Speculation and Advanced Load Checks
The speculation and advanced load check instructions are encoded in major opcodes 0
and 1 along with the system/memory management instructions. See
for a summary of the opcode extensions.
4.4.5.1
Integer Speculation Check (M-Unit)
4.4.5.2
Floating-point Speculation Check
40
37 36 35
30 29 28 27 26
20 19
13 12
6 5
0
m
x
6
x
r
2
f
1
qp
4
1
6
2
1
7
7
7
6
Instruction
Operands
Opcode
Extension
m
x
x
6
setf.sig
f
1
=
r
2
0
1
1C
setf.exp
1D
setf.s
1E
setf.d
1F
40
37 36 35
30 29 28 27 26
20 19
13 12
6 5
0
m
x
6
x
f
2
r
1
qp
4
1
6
2
1
7
7
7
6
Instruction
Operands
Opcode
Extension
m
x
x
6
getf.sig
r
1
=
f
2
0
1
1C
getf.exp
1D
getf.s
1E
getf.d
1F
40
37 36 35
33 32
20 19
13 12
6 5
0
s
x
3
imm
13c
r
2
imm
7a
qp
4
1
3
13
7
7
6
Instruction
Operands
Opcode
Extension
x
3
chk.s.m
r
2
,
target
25
1
40
37 36 35
33 32
20 19
13 12
6 5
0
s
x
3
imm
13c
f
2
imm
7a
qp
4
1
3
13
7
7
6
Instruction
Operands
Opcode
Extension
x
3
chk.s
f
2
,
target
25
3
Summary of Contents for Itanium 9150M
Page 1: ......
Page 209: ...3 200 Volume 3 Instruction Reference padd Interruptions Illegal Operation fault...
Page 405: ...3 396 Volume 3 Resource and Dependency Semantics...
Page 406: ...3 397 Intel Itanium Architecture Software Developer s Manual Rev 2 3 Index...
Page 407: ...3 398 Intel Itanium Architecture Software Developer s Manual Rev 2 3...
Page 419: ...INDEX Index 12 Index for Volumes 1 2 3 and 4...
Page 420: ......